Can yew listen to an mp3 player whilest on a Ryanair plane flying to Dublin?
Yes you can listen to it, but as others have said, not while the "fasten seatbelts sign" is on.





"They" will not put it through the customs check. Customs controls on a flight to Dublin are in Dublin Airport. As you are travelling from another EU country (assumption on my part) you should exit via the blue channel. Customs cannot stop you in the blue channel, other than to ascertain your right to be there, unless they have prior information/intelligence that you are involved in drug smuggling or terrorist activity.





The security check at your airport of departure may ask you to prove that it works.
